Transaction d77441dbec66fb7bb7eb58f5371465a8ee4c3431cda96ca4bc8162b5c3c8aa0e

1 Input
2 Outputs
  • d77441dbec66fb7bb7eb58f5371465a8ee4c3431cda96ca4bc8162b5c3c8aa0e:0
  • value  2611561
    address  3Kia2zmH4NWH9FooVyxfWR2cCUd596s52N
  • d77441dbec66fb7bb7eb58f5371465a8ee4c3431cda96ca4bc8162b5c3c8aa0e:1
  • value  18436783
    address  3JbaHfwgJ1LW7HH1KZqbmzGYbnUqZW6iTA